
Movies (As Crew)
Sorted by Release DateTV Shows (As Crew)
Sorted by Release DateAges in TV shows are based off the first air date and may not be accurate. View individual episode details for accurate ages

Creature Commandos
Rafael Kayanan was ? in Creature Commandos as 'Thanks'.TV Show Released: First Air Date
Thu, Dec 05 2024
Thu, Dec 05 2024

DC's Legends of Tomorrow
Rafael Kayanan was ? in DC's Legends of Tomorrow as 'Thanks'.TV Show Released: First Air Date
Thu, Jan 21 2016
Thu, Jan 21 2016

The Flash
Rafael Kayanan was ? in The Flash as 'Thanks'.TV Show Released: First Air Date
Tue, Oct 07 2014
Tue, Oct 07 2014